About

This site is a full-featured gemini:// to https:// web proxy service. If you haven't heard of gemini yet, it's a wonderful new protocol inspired by gopher!

This site was launched in August 2019, making it the first public gemini proxy and one of the earliest graphical clients for gemini!

certificates

All gemini connections are made securely over TLS. This proxy does not attempt to validate the TLS certificates for gemini servers, nor will it compare them against any previously seen fingerprints (TOFU scheme). The proxied server's x509 certificate can be manually inspected by clicking the [view cert] link at the top of the page.

favicons

This proxy provides experimental support for gemini emoji favicons, as outlined in this draft specification. If a valid favicon is found, it will be displayed on the left side of the URL bar. Favicons are cached per-domain for up to 4 hours.

blocking access

This proxy used to honor the gemini robots.txt specification as the webproxy user agent, but support for this was turned off because it posed some technical challenges and user adoption was inconsistent and confusing.

If you host content on gemini and you would prefer that it not to be accessible through this web proxy for whatever reason, please send me an email and I'll add you to the list of blocked hosts. The following error message will be displayed for these servers:

This host has kindly requested that their content not be accessed via web proxy.
